Preschool English Teacher

Job Description

  • Prepare children by introducing concepts they will explore further in kindergarten and elementary school.
  • Work with children in groups or one on one, depending on the needs of children and the subject matter.
  • Plan and carry out a curriculum that targets different areas of child development, such as language, motor, and social skills.
  • Organize and supervise activities so children can learn about the world, explore interests, and develop talents.
  • Develop schedules and routines to ensure children have enough physical activity, rest, and playtime.
  • Watch for signs of emotional or developmental problems in children and bring problems to the attention of parents.
  • Keep records of the students’ progress, routines, and interests, and keep parents informed about their child’s development.
  • Work with children from different ethnic, racial, and religious backgrounds. Teachers include topics in their lessons to teach children to respect people of different backgrounds and cultures.
